What to Include in a Laboratory Analyst Cover Letter?

A laboratory analyst’s main duty is to produce, analyze, and record laboratory data for future use. He typically performs tasks like gathering samples, processing data, labeling samples, generating reports, keeping track of inventory, repairing lab equipment, and establishing safety protocols.

  • Gather and save information for testing and report preparation documentation.
  • Implement development methods and validation protocols.
  • Review and update SOPs related to quality control.
  • Ensure regulatory compliance working with GLP and GMP environment.
  • Interact with Operations, Quality Assurance and R&D.
  • Operate and implement analytical lab instrumentation.
  • Maintain and manage accurate and precise documentation.

Additionally, the following qualifications for a Laboratory Analyst should be mentioned in the cover letter:

  • Analytical and quantitative skills.
  • Proficient in using analysis software.
  • Knowledge of hazard management and safety protocols.
  • Documentation skills.
  • Detail-oriented.
  • Time management skills.
